Snail

I managed to snap this snail using the ‘macro’ function of my 24-105mm zoom lens (at 105mm). It’s much better than my bigger zoom lens as the closest focus distance is a more manageable 0.45m (~1.5ft). I quite like the result it gave - of course the fast shutter speed has helped to ‘freeze’ the action :-))

Seems odd to see this slimy creature crossing a tarmac path in blazing sunshine! Looks like the shell has taken a bit of battering (on the right, towards the back. Maybe it was escaping from a predator!
